Blade and Soul OK with nVidia 8800GT

Recently, NCsoft announced the PC system requirements for Blade and Soul in preparation for the game's upcoming closed beta testing.





Do players need to upgrade their computers?


As tested by NCsoft's staff, "Intel Core E6600 (2.4GHz) + nVidia GeForce 8800 GT" is definitely able to support the gameplay with excellent game effects.

According to understanding, the computers featuring the above mentioned specifications were mainstream ones in South Korea 4~5 years ago; the game can support a maximum resolution of 1680x1050, as well as Windows XP, Windows Vista & Win7 32Bit/64Bit; and 2GB memory is enough for players to enjoy smooth gameplay.





After tests, it's proved that with highest game effects activated on the computers boasting the above specifications, 24~26fps can be guaranteed during the combats in the wild in Blade & Soul, which is quite satisfactory in a sense.

As Blade & Soul's producer Mr. Pae said, though NCsoft's proudest shadow & light shaft technologies were introduced into the game, players are still able to see the game run smoothly.

Enabling smooth gameplay attached with all game effects to be realized on low-specification computers, NCsoft does save players a large sum of money.





Not for Minors

However, the downside of this is that Korean media have recently said that according to the game ratings from the KMRB (Korea Media Rating Board), Blade & Soul is too violent and won't be open to minors.

On April 22, the KMRB agreed to rate Blade & Soul "18+" because of the obviously bloody scenes shown when the characters equipping swords/axes fight in the game, and decided to ban the game from being open to minors.





According to applicable Korean law, "violent" elements are forbidden in the games that "minors are allowed to play". Just because of the integration of large numbers of such elements, Blade & Soul was rated "18+".
